Abstract

Abstract

En 中文
• Artificial protein scaffolds offer superior stability, modularity and deep-tissue penetration for next-generation therapeutics. • Artificial protein scaffolds enable targeting of undruggable protein–protein interactions using engineered high-affinity surfaces. • Advances in AI and machine learning can accelerate artificial protein scaffold design, specificity and developability. • Clinical translation is progressing with DARPins, affibodies, anticalins in oncology and immunotherapy trials.
